After Dutch School A selection of four still lives after various Dutch Old Masters First seen Season 2, Episode 2, 'Not in Scotland Anymore', for the Paris Apartment Set The four photographic canvases after the 17th/18th century originals, within gold painted composition frames size including the frames: 149 x 104cm (58 11/16 x 40 15/16in). (4) Footnotes: The present reproductions are based on the following works: Clockwise, from left to right; Jan Weenix (Dutch, 1642-1719), Still Life of a Dead Hare, Partridges, and Other Birds in a Niche, The Museum of Fine Arts, Houston, 2001.82 Follower of Juriaan van Streek (Dutch, 1632-1687), Still Life with Fruit, a Flute and a Carboy, Museum Boijmans van Beuningen, Rotterdam, 1050(OK) Jacob van Walscapelle (Dutch, 1644-1727), Still Life of Fruit on a Ledge with a Roemer and a Wine Glass, Private Collection Jacob van Walscapelle (Dutch, 1644-1727), Still Life of Oysters and a Peeled Lemon, Private Collection This lot is subject to the following lot symbols: † TP † VAT at the prevailing rate on Hammer Price and Buyer's Premium.
